My approach is to empower people with information, education and skills training and provide respectful dispute resolution services that encourage client self-determination.
WORK EXPERIENCE
Interact Support Incorporated - Co-Founder and Dispute Resolution Practitioner Founded 2015
CEO and program manager working to prevent family violence by resolving disputes through information, education and mediation.
Mediation Institute – Director and Mentor Established 2013
Director, course developer and lead trainer for training in Mediation and Family Dispute Resolution. Coordinator and Mentor for Mediation Institute Members. Supervising FDR Practitioner for students.
Previous Relevant Roles
Principle mediator for Medi8, law firm consultant (behaviour change courses and client support), General Manager of LEAN Rt offering experiential learning in lean process improvement. Business owner providing life and business NLP coaching and corporate training through Impact Pacific. High performer in sales and customer service roles.
VOLUNTEER ROLES
Coordinator – Australian Mediation Awareness Week #AuMAW from 2016
TEDx Event Hosting and Curation – TEDxBirrarungMarr, curator TEDxCasey, attendee TEDFest NY 2017
Consultant - Tiny House in My Backyard (THIMBY) homeless older women’s housing project.
